About The Position

As the Database Manager, you will work onsite in Anchorage or PNW by utilizing your knowledge and experience to provide leadership and technical expertise for development, management, and administration of electronic databases related to environmental chemistry. Additional duties include providing support for the planning, execution, and reporting of environmental projects. Excellent data management, data interpretation, strategic thinking, and logical reasoning skills are integral to this role. Both program-driven and deadline-driven assignments are assigned to this role so you must be able to set priorities, take ownership of projects, work efficiently, communicate with interdisciplinary teams, and provide a consistent level of high quality in a high-pressure environment.

Responsibilities

  • Define, organize, implement, and enforce project data management needs and requirements
  • Ensure proper functioning of data management software (Earthsoft EQuIS) and oversee user administration.
  • Oversee submission of project data to contractually required Client databases (e.g. FUDSChem, ERPIMS)
  • Establish standards and processes and help define tools to facilitate data collection, management and reporting.
  • Evaluate and implement new data collection, analysis, and reporting tools to expand services to internal project teams and clients.
  • Work with project staff to identify project data management needs and requirements in support of project objectives and field operations.
  • Work with other disciplines including chemistry and GIS to integrate data sources.
  • Train database users on proper data collection, handling, electronic validation, and reporting practices.
  • Provide technical support for database users.
  • Support environmental investigations and assessments in accordance with State and Federal regulatory guidelines and as directed by Project Management staff.
